Ranking is very critical in this problem. Therefore, the most applicable mathematical theory is permutations.
Ranking possible for the cellists:
Needed cellists = 5
Total available cellists = 10
Possible number of rankings = 10P5 = 10!/(10-5)! = 30240
Ranking possible for the violinists:
Needed violinists = 5
Total available = 16
Possible number of rankings = 16P5 = 16!/(16-5)! = 524160
Therefore,
Ratio of rankings (cellists to violinists) = 30240/524160 = 3/52
